Mission Awareness Committee
Report of Grace Lutheran Church
Jesus’ word to His disciples, “You shall be my witnesses to Judea and Samaria and to the uttermost parts of the world”, reminds us, who are also His disciples, that included in the Great Commission is our congregation’s witness locally as well as the “uttermost” parts of the world. 1. Locally: scheduling solicitations, enlisting and encouraging fellow members to assist with our participation on the fourth Tuesday of every month in the ministry of the Kelowna Gospel Mission’s outreach to the ‘down and out’ people in our own community. 1. a) Sponsoring our congregation’s outreach and ministry to some of the people in Canada’s North through our youth’s summer Vacation Bible School in which our pastor and about a dozen youth and leaders went to the Queen Charlotte Islands. b) Conducting another clothing drive for the Lutheran Association’s LAMPWICK store in LaRonge, Saskatchewan. 1. Globally: maintaining our relationship with the Talitha Cum, our “sister” congregation in Peru, and sponsoring a “Missions Evening” with Peruvian missionary Katherine Bergbusch. New this year (2007) was the involvement of our youth in our “Mission Moments” program, in which our youth highlight some of our outreaches on Youth Sunday – short presentations at the beginning of our worship time on the fourth Sunday.
